What is CP and Ct? Cp is crossing point and Ct is crossing threshold…. they are the same. Almost everyone uses Ct but some papers, like Pfaffl seem to use Cp for some reason.

What is CQ in PCR?

The term Cq was proposed in the Minimum Information for Publication of Quantitative Real-TIme PCR Experiments (MIQE) Guidelines. Therefore, most people actually prefer the term Cq, as opposed to Ct.

What does the Ct value mean in PCR?

The Ct value is associated with the amount of PCR product in the reaction. The lower the Ct value, the more PCR product that is present. This is because it takes fewer PCR cycles for that product to be detected over the background signal.

When does PCR enter the exponential phase?

Once the amount of PCR product is amplified enough, it will enter the exponential phase. This is when the amount of PCR product doubles for every PCR cycle. This can be seen in cycles 15 and 25 in the above amplification plot.

What happens when all reagents are used up in PCR?

Once all of the reagents, such as nucleotides, have been used up in the PCR reaction, the amplification will slow and ultimately plateau. This is the region where no more PCR products cannot be produced. This can be seen in cycles 30 and 40 in the above amplification plot.

There is no one value that works for everyone. You usually can determine this from your standard curve set up if you have included very high template concentrations. As you keep increasing template concentration there will be a point at which a doubling of template concentration does not result in one less Ct.
